Public fast for Gaza planned on Yom Kippur

A GRASSROOTS group of Jewish women are organising a public fast for Gaza on Yom Kippur next month.

Jewish Peaceniks UK are inviting a hundred Jews to join them in observing the 25-hour fast on the holiest day in the Jewish calendar, which is devoted to atonement and seeking forgiveness.

The fast will begin at sunset, 6.24pm on Wednesday October 1, and end at 7.25pm on Thursday October 2. The location will be in Westminster and published closer to the date.

“We think it’s more important than ever for Jews who are opposed to Israel’s actions and to zionism to express horror and outrage at the starvation of the Gazan population,” a post promoting the event on Facebook said.

Participants will sit in a line dressed in black in front of a hundred lighted yahrzeit candles and can attend in two-and-a-half-hour stints on the first day. All are requested to join for the beginning and end stages.
